/* CSS Document */

ul.menu1 {
font-family: Arial, Helvetica, sans-serif;
font-size: 12px;
font-weight: bold;
text-align: left;
width: 155px;
padding: 0; margin: 0;
list-style-type: none;
}
.menu1 li a:link, .menu1 li a:visited {
display: block;
font-size: 12px;
font-weight: bold;
height: 100%;
padding: 0.2em;
padding-left: 20px;
color: #424A9D;
text-decoration: none;
}

.menu1 li a:hover, .menu1 li a:active {
display: block;
font-size: 12px;
font-weight: bold;
height: 100%;
background: #424A9D;
padding: 0.2em;
padding-left: 20px;
color: #FFFFFF;
text-decoration: none;
}  

.menu1 li.aktualny a:link, .menu1 li.aktualny a:visited {
	background: #424A9D;
	color: #FFFFFF;
}


h1,h2,h3 {
	font-family:Arial, Helvetica, sans-serif;
	color: #42499A;
	font-weight:500;
	font-size: 28px;
}
h2 { 
	font-size: 18px;
}
h3 {
	font-weight: bold;
	font-size: 14px;
	margin-bottom: 0px;
}

span.text {
	font-family:Arial, Helvetica, sans-serif;
	color: #42499A;
	font-size: 12px;
	line-height: 150%;
}
a:link {
	text-decoration: none;
	font-weight:bold;
	color:#3D458F;
}
a:visited {
	text-decoration: none;
	color:#3D458F;	
	font-weight:bold;
}
a:hover {
	text-decoration:underline;
	color:#4751A9;
}

a.menu:link {
	text-decoration: none;
	font-weight:bold;
	color:#3D458F;
}
a.menu:visited {
	text-decoration: none;
	color:#3D458F;	
	font-weight:bold;
}
a.menu:hover {
	text-decoration:none;
	color:#FFFFFF;
}

img.galeria {
	margin: 3px;
	border: 2px solid #FFF;
}

div.galeria_wrap {
	margin-left: 32px;
	margin-right: 40px;
	margin-top: 50px;
}
div.galeria {
	padding-top: 20px;
	padding-bottom: 10px;
	border-top: 1px solid #A1A4CD;
}
div.galeria_foto {
	vertical-align: top;
	float: right; 
	width: 345px; 
	padding-left: 10px;
	border-left: 2px solid #42499A;
}

div.galeria_text {
 	vertical-align: top; 
	float: left; 
	top: 50px; 
	left: 25px; 
	width: 130px; 
}
div.text {

	top: 50px; 
	margin-bottom: 50px; 
	position:relative; 
	padding-left: 20px;
	padding-right: 35px;

	border-left: 2px solid #42499A;  
	float: right; 
	width: 340px;
}
div.fotky {
	text-align: center;
	position: relative; 
	float: left; 
	top: 50px; 
	left: 25px; 
	width: 160px; 
	vertical-align: right; 
	padding-bottom: 50px; 
	margin-bottom: 50px;
	line-height: 300%;
}

div.imgframe {
	width:149px;
	margin-bottom:10px;
}

div.imgframe div.iftop {
	height:20px;
	max-height:20px;
	background-image:url(../images/imgframe-top20px.gif);
}

div.imgframe div.ifbottom {
	height:22px;
	max-height:22px;
	background-image:url(../images/imgframe-bottom22px.gif);
}

div.imgframe div.ifinside {
	padding-left:8px;
	background-image:url(../images/imgframe-mid149px.gif);
}

img.noframe {
	border: none;
}

.red {
	color:#FF0000;
}

a.red:link {
	color:#FF0000;
}

a.red:visited {
	color:#FF0000;
}

a.red:hover {
	color:#FF0000;
}
